Rowan University's Bachelor of Arts (B.A.) in Disaster Preparedness and Emergency Management is an interdisciplinary academic program that provides rigorous academic preparation for students seeking advanced professional education in this growing field. The program is designed to include homeland security education and training for a career in international, national, state, and local disaster preparedness, emergency management, and safety areas with an emphasis on urban environments. In addition to providing students with a broad understanding of safety and security issues, the Rowan University Disaster Preparedness and Emergency Management degree program focuses on several vital components of the emergency management field: Rowan University requires the completion of 120 semester hours (30 S.H. must be at Rowan University) of approved general education (Freshmen beginning Fall 2018 or later must meet Rowan Core requirements) and major coursework in order to graduate with a bachelor's degree. The B.A. Disaster Preparedness and Emergency Management is a full or part-time program (upper level courses are offered on the Camden campus), that provides students with 33 of the required semester hours in the major.
